Transaction 770897d3d667e7fdb74f8056915ee25c7d785e349d80b5fb9d41a2dab5abc0ca
1 Input
1 Output
-
770897d3d667e7fdb74f8056915ee25c7d785e349d80b5fb9d41a2dab5abc0ca:0
- value
- 965707
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 020ba48d21ea4b207ee9934ac362238493f9ce86 OP_EQUAL
- address
- 31sqDt6ngoXuEyDwUcEWQqFh32kWbdsroC